Why speed affects electric scooter stability


Speed directly influences control. At higher speeds, your reaction time is shorter, meaning you need to be more precise in your movements. Stopping distance also increases, which makes braking a bigger factor in staying safe.


The challenge of riding too fast


On uneven streets or cracked sidewalks, speed amplifies every bump and dip. Too much momentum can destabilize the scooter before you have a chance to react.

How road conditions influence safe riding speed


Not every surface is created equal. Smooth pavement invites you to go faster, but gravel, rain-soaked roads, or steep inclines ask for more caution.


Riding on smooth pavement


On clean, level tarmac, moderate to higher speeds feel secure with the right handling. With stable tires and responsive controls, the dash 3 makes this easy.


Handling uneven or rough terrain


A pothole at 15 mph feels very different from a pothole at 6 mph. The faster you’re going, the less time you have to recover. That’s why adjusting your speed is so important.

What’s the ideal speed for everyday riding?


There’s no single perfect number for electric scooter speed, but there are ranges that work better in different situations.


Walking pace for crowded areas


At 4 to 8 mph, you’re moving at pedestrian pace. This is the safest scooter riding speed for sidewalks, crowded areas, or even indoor spaces like airports.


Moderate speeds for open spaces


Between 8 and 12 mph, you’re in the sweet spot for parks, bike paths, and casual city cruising. It’s quick enough to cover ground, yet still comfortable and controlled.


Higher speeds for commuting


At 12 to 18 mph, you’re in commuting territory. This is where the dash 3 shines, giving you both speed and stability for longer rides on open streets or bike lanes.

Tips for maintaining stability at higher speeds


Going faster doesn’t have to feel risky. With the right techniques, you can ride with confidence.


Keep your posture balanced


Both hands should stay on the handlebars, and both feet firmly on the foot platform. This balanced stance makes every movement smoother.


Shift your weight with purpose


When accelerating or going downhill, lean slightly forward. This helps the scooter maintain its center of gravity and prevents wobbling.


Avoid sharp movements


Sudden turns or hard braking at top speeds can reduce stability. Smooth, controlled actions let the scooter’s design handle the rest.
